const simpleArray = [3, 5, 7, 15];
const objectArray = [{ name: 'John' }, { name: 'Emma' }]
console.log( simpleArray.find(e => e === 7) )
// expected output 7
console.log( simpleArray.find(e => e === 10) )
// expected output undefined
console.log( objectArray.find(e => e.name === 'John') )
// expected output { name: 'John' }
const persons = [
{name:"Shirshak",gender:"male"},
{name:"Amelia",gender:"female"},
{name:"Amand",gender:"male"}
]
//filter return all objects in array
let male = persons.filter(function(person){
return person.gender==='male'
})
console.log(male) //[{name:"Shirshak",gender:"male"},{name:"Amand",gender:"male"}]
//find return first object that match condition
let female = persons.find(function(person){
return person.gender==='female'
})
const inventory = [
{id: 23, quantity: 2},
{id: '24', quantity: 0},
{id: 25, quantity: 5}
];
// Check type and value using ===
const result = inventory.find( ({ id }) => id === 23 );
// Check only value using ==
const result = inventory.find( ({ id }) => id == 24 );
console.log( simpleArray.find(e => e === 7) )
public static void main(String[] args) {
int[] xr = {1, 2, 3, 4, 5};
int key = 3;
for (int i = 0; i < xr.length ; i++) {
if (key==xr[i]){
System.out.println("element is: "+i);
}
}
}
// easyui
function cekNilai9box(value,row){
var getData = row.compare_nilai9box;
var assesment = getData.split(',');
var cek = assesment.find(e => e == row.nilai9box_value_ori);
if(cek == undefined){
return '<span style="color:red;">'+ value +'</span>';
}else{
return value;
}
}